Subject: Profile store sharding — cutover tonight

Team,

The Larkmoor user-profile store splits into four shards at 02:00. Dual-writes are already live; reads flip via the Hollis router flag. On-call: watch shard-3 write latency for the first hour and roll back the flag if p99 exceeds 200ms. The cutover build is stamped with the token below.

build token for tajeg-bajep: htk14_409ba9df6b8acb

Ticket: SketchLoom undo/redo service auth failing

Hey sec review folks — the history service behind SketchLoom's diagram editor (the thing that stores undo/redo snapshots) started rejecting calls Tuesday. Root cause: the service credential expired and nobody got the renewal ping. Undo works locally but redo across sessions is dead. Marta rotated the credential this morning and confirmed the history stack replays cleanly. Flagging here for audit trail purposes. The replacement key for the snapshot service is below.

API key for kageg-yawip: vxb15-hPYGepB2Ktrw1iB

Title: Duplicate refresh requests invalidate active sessions in Brindlevane portal. Steps: log in, idle until token nears expiry, open a second tab. Expected: silent refresh. Actual: both tabs refresh, server revokes the first token, user is logged out. Reproduces on staging only so far. Please attach logs when you reproduce, starting with the trace token below.

build token for kaduf-fajog: htk14_defebc173dacf1

Parcel webhook basics. When Fletchline's carrier partners post a scan event, the Trackhop webhook fires within 30 seconds. Support sees these as "delivery updates" in the customer timeline. If a customer reports missing updates, first confirm the webhook is enabled on their account, then check the retry queue — failed posts retry three times over two hours. Do not manually replay events without a lead's sign-off. Full event codes and replay steps are documented on the internal page below.

runbook for tagug-hafog: https://jira.lumiclabs.internal/projects/pages/pages/9773c0d8